1990 Saab 9000 vs. 1986 Toyota Land Cruiser

To start off, 1990 Saab 9000 is newer by 4 year(s). Which means there will be less support and parts availability for 1986 Toyota Land Cruiser. In addition, the cost of maintenance, including insurance, on 1986 Toyota Land Cruiser would be higher. At 3,980 cc (6 cylinders), 1986 Toyota Land Cruiser is equipped with a bigger engine. In terms of performance, 1990 Saab 9000 (150 HP @ 5500 RPM) has 46 more horse power than 1986 Toyota Land Cruiser. (104 HP @ 3500 RPM). In normal driving conditions, 1990 Saab 9000 should accelerate faster than 1986 Toyota Land Cruiser. With that said, vehicle weight also plays an important factor in acceleration. 1986 Toyota Land Cruiser weights approximately 730 kg more than 1990 Saab 9000.

Because 1986 Toyota Land Cruiser is four wheel drive (4WD), it will have significant more traction and grip than 1990 Saab 9000. In wet, icy, snow, or gravel driving conditions, 1986 Toyota Land Cruiser will offer significantly more control.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 1986 Toyota Land Cruiser (240 Nm @ 2000 RPM) has 24 more torque (in Nm) than 1990 Saab 9000. (216 Nm @ 3800 RPM). This means 1986 Toyota Land Cruiser will have an easier job in driving up hills or pulling heavy equipment than 1990 Saab 9000.
